Step 1: Emergency Response and Assessment

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to restore your property. We’ll identify the source of the water damage and find out the best course of action to prevent further damage.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

We’ll use submersible pumps and water extractors to remove standing water and high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We’ll use disinfectants and sanitizers to remove b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ms that can cause health risks.

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ll continue to use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to ensure your property is completely dry and free of moisture.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is completely dry and free of mo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ect any affected areas.

Contaminated Water Removal Cost In Scottsdale, AZ

The cost of contaminated water removal can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and work with most insurance companies to make the recovery process as smooth as possible. Here are some estimated costs for different aspects of contaminated water removal: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
High-Velocity Air Movers and Dehumidifiers $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, duration of drying process
Disinfectants and Sanitizers $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of disinfectants and sanitizers used
Final Inspection and Cleaning $200 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of cleaning process
Free Estimate and Consultation $0 – $100 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
